Output ecb5a32508a242e66a4c76c398e8bd8256c8e995b55ee9ab8cd0a43ffea26cfa:0

value
89146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a87ec3ffda1f23da832f3c5278c596374bd4fac OP_EQUAL
address
MK53VvF32q4VjbpAU8T17mDt2hyFkheCV1
transaction
ecb5a32508a242e66a4c76c398e8bd8256c8e995b55ee9ab8cd0a43ffea26cfa
spent
true